No Role of Osteocytic Osteolysis in the Development and Recovery of the Bone Phenotype Induced by Severe Secondary Hyperparathyroidism in Vitamin D Receptor Deficient Mice.
International journal of molecular sciences - 27 Oct 2020
Misof Barbara M, Blouin Stéphane, Hofstaetter Jochen G, Roschger Paul, Zwerina Jochen, Erben Reinhold G
Abstract excerpt
Osteocytic osteolysis/perilacunar remodeling is thought to contribute to the maintenance of mineral homeostasis. Here, we utilized a reversible, adult-onset model of secondary hyperparathyroidism to study femoral bone mineralization density distribution (BMDD) and osteocyte lacunae sections (OLS) based on quantitative backscattered electron imaging.
